I just got back from the vet and gave him his first dose of the neo-cal. His eyes are still not open - very distressing - but his color is light and I see his stripe on his side which I haven't seen for a few days - so I am hoping this is a good sign. I will keep him on the regimen that Liddy suggested and hope for the best.

When he "died" this morning I was going to take a photo (this may seem morbid but it is a record for future reference - for any of us!) but was too upset. Now I wish I had so I could show you what happened. Has anyone had a cham (or other herp) seem to die and not be dead? it wasn't just his color but when I touched him he fell on his side with his little legs stuck out and did not move a muscle! Glad I didn't put him in the fridge!

I suppose just the fact that he took such a serious and sudden downturn and somehow came out of it that he is a fighter.
